Output e24062124fcaa0eb7ecc55b4e4cba64dc4c0cc3c23a9a3664db260a98edc0686:0

value
12589893
script pubkey
OP_0 OP_PUSHBYTES_20 25bff07e7999ca55b61777a72dd907ec833ee3a2
address
bc1qykllqlnen899tdshw7njmkg8ajpnacaz69rvay
transaction
e24062124fcaa0eb7ecc55b4e4cba64dc4c0cc3c23a9a3664db260a98edc0686
spent
true